Output d84650a30db0ad69cc5e1a74e99e0283c4a3a1604a37fc33ca1552c03f081279:5

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 1bf13a6a38d0b38f108bde5e508ae438bf45c3f7
address
tb1qr0cn563c6zec7yytme09pzhy8zl5tslh36qztx
transaction
d84650a30db0ad69cc5e1a74e99e0283c4a3a1604a37fc33ca1552c03f081279